The President of BDCI visited Freeport and held several successful meetings to begin operations. The Grand Bahamas Port Authority ("GBPA") hosted BDCI at their offices and made available one of their conference rooms for BDCI's use.
While in Freeport BDCI met Counsel to establish the Bahamian Corporation for all Island operations. All assets, including real estate, will be 100% BDCI owned. The Corporation, business licensing, and work permits are estimated to be completed in 8 weeks.
BDCI met with Officials from the Grand Bahamas Utility Company ("GBUC"). Health properties of Freeport's water quality were discussed, and a favorable price per gallon was established with GBUC. Freeport's water flows from a 'lens'. It is pure and loaded with naturally occurring vitamins and minerals. Water is filtered through the Island's limestone foundation, creating naturally fresh pure high alkaline water, and does not require reverse osmosis filtering.
One of the more critical meetings held was with the Bahamas Technical & Vocational Institute ("BTVI"). The discussion centered on building a labor force capable of manufacturing BDCI's t-shirts and high performance apparel. BDCI and BTVI collectively will offer a personnel training course sponsored by BCDI. All applicants will be pre-screened by the BVTI, then put through the course. Students who successfully complete the course will be offered employment at the local BDCI manufacturing facility. BTVI is currently developing the course with the goal of having it on their summer schedule.
Before leaving the Island BDCI toured sites in Freeport to house both operations. BDCI is focused on two 5,000 square foot buildings that are for sale and is currently working through Bahamian real estate brokers.
Freeport receives over 500,000 visitors monthly looking for Island made products. BDCI is positioning itself to be the only Company on the Island manufacturing and selling Bahamian made products, while offering the only official Water of the Bahamas.
